Telecom Italia has backed Poste Italiane's takeover bid, aiming to integrate services in logistics and telecommunications. This move could reshape competitive dynamics in Italy's air cargo and telecom sectors. Discussions between Telecom Italia's CEO and Poste Italiane's management focus on deepening collaboration in digital logistics solutions and international customs integration.
